Russian FM: Moscow is ready for talks with Ukraine in Minsk

MOSCOW, 25 February (BelTA) – Moscow is ready to hold talks with Ukraine in Minsk, spokeswoman for the Russian Foreign Ministry Maria Zakharova told a briefing of the press, BelTA has learned.

"Just an hour ago Zelensky [president of Ukraine] released another video, in which he expressed emotions and feelings about the possibility of negotiations," Maria Zakharova said. “Moscow immediately reacted to this: president's spokesman Dmitry Peskov said that Moscow is ready to send an interdepartmental delegation of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, the Defense Ministry and other ministries to Minsk for talks. This is something I would like to draw attention to."

She noted that it is early to talk about the specific composition of the Russian delegation now. "For our part, we are ready to form such a delegation promptly, but what is more important now is, probably, the responsible behavior of the Ukrainian side," she noted.

In this regard, Maria Zakharova cited the statement by Ukraine's Foreign Minister Dmytro Kuleba who said that Ukraine is planning to go to the Hague court over the Russian special operation. “Probably, all those who now consider themselves part of the executive power of Ukraine should coordinate their approaches," she said. “We must understand what President Zelensky really means in his videos and his team should not give conflicting signals.”
